Tata Motors announced a further investment of Rs 120 crore in Freight Commerce Solutions. This brings its total commitment to Freight Tiger to Rs 270 crore. The company aims to transform logistics using artificial intelligence. Tata Motors also established a new subsidiary in the Netherlands. This entity will manage business interests.
